Check Out the Various Kinds Of Roofing Materials and Their Unique Advantages Selecting the appropriate roofing material is crucial for both the defense and aesthetic allure of a home. Different choices, from the all-natural sophistication of slate to the affordability of asphalt shingles, satisfy differing concerns and climates. Each material https://thomascs2479.blognody.com/35489515/maintain-a-strong-roof-with-a-experienced-roofing-contractor